Transaction 44394054198f678e39bf3f51638a289a7973aaab82d45a25d74e731d87eab1b3
1 Input
1 Output
-
44394054198f678e39bf3f51638a289a7973aaab82d45a25d74e731d87eab1b3:0
- value
- 3878643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f08747d1478200f3b0b9e4d053af69a55bfc250 OP_EQUAL
- address
- 38tuSAVFnTkESDgNiEaAFVycJoR2LRrGqs